Block

#21,067,705
Block Number
21,067,705 @ 03/05/2025, 20:20:00
Status
Finalized
ID
0x014177b991af8e2e1a5d4b13e29ad583ec76c7de66acf9396f9eea0899037d51
Transactions
Gas Used
6389967/40000000 (15.97% Used)
Total Score
2,056,895,735 (+98)
Rewards
23.63 VTHO